Case summary
Penalty. Respondent is an oil and gas operator in the Gulf of Mexico and had a spill of synethic based mud. The spill happened when a pump failed on a pipeline in the Green Canyon lease area, block 158. Respondent is being ordered to take steps to minimize this from happening again.
